Description
GCI is looking for a highly motivated and experienced expert Cyber Security Analyst to join our team. The ideal candidate will have a strong understanding of cyber security principles and practices, as well as experience with a variety of security technologies. In this role, you will be responsible for the overall security of our organization's information systems and networks.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Uses data collected from a variety of cyber defense tools (e.g., IDS alerts, firewalls, network traffic logs) to analyze events that occur within their environments for the purposes of mitigating threats.
- Interprets, analyzes, and reports all events and anomalies in accordance with computer network directives, including initiating, responding, and reporting discovered events.
- Evaluates, tests, recommends, coordinates, monitors and maintains cybersecurity policies, procedures and systems, including access management for hardware, firmware and software
- Ensures that cybersecurity plans, controls, processes, standards, policies and procedures are aligned with cybersecurity standards
- Identifies security risks and exposures, determines the causes of security violations and suggests procedures to halt future incidents and improve security.
- Develops techniques and procedures for conducting cybersecurity risk assessments and compliance audits, the evaluation and testing of hardware, firmware and software for possible impact on system security, and the investigation and resolution of security incidents such as intrusion, frauds, attacks or leaks.
- Provides advanced guidance and leadership to less- experienced cybersecurity personnel.
- May serve as a team or task leader. (Not a people manager)
